Why doesn’t Spitz Groom have a simple price list for every breed?

Because two dogs of the same breed can require completely different amounts of grooming.

A well-maintained Poodle with a short, manageable coat may require considerably less time than another Poodle of the same size with a long, dense or matted coat.

Charging according to the time required allows us to price grooming more fairly and transparently.

Why can a matted dog cost more to groom?

Matting can dramatically increase the time, care and skill required to groom a dog safely.

Severe matting may require careful clipping, additional handling, specialist equipment and extra time. In some cases, removing the coat safely is the only humane option.

We never charge more simply because a dog has been matted as a punishment. The additional time reflects the work required to safely and comfortably resolve the problem.
